Sans Superellipse Febuj 1 is a very bold, normal width,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font visually similar to 'Whatchamacallit' by Comicraft (names referenced only for comparison).

A heavy, oblique sans with rounded-rectangle (superelliptical) construction and generous corner radiusing. Strokes are thick and largely uniform, with compact apertures and flattened curves that read more like squared bowls than circles. Terminals are clean and clipped, with a forward-leaning stance and brisk rhythm; counters stay open enough for clarity but remain tight for punch. Figures are sturdy and streamlined, matching the letters with consistent weight and a slightly engineered, speed-oriented geometry.

Best suited to high-impact display roles such as sports identities, team graphics, event posters, promotional headlines, and product packaging. It can also work in UI labels or navigation where a strong, condensed-feeling emphasis is desired, provided sizes and tracking are adjusted to keep the dense counters comfortable.

The overall tone is fast and assertive, leaning into a sporty, performance-driven feel. Its rounded-square shapes and strong slant suggest motion, efficiency, and modern machinery rather than warmth or nostalgia. The voice is confident and high-energy, designed to command attention.

This design appears intended to deliver maximum punch and a sense of speed using a bold, slanted construction and squared-off, rounded geometry. The consistent stroke weight and clipped terminals prioritize legibility at a glance while maintaining a distinctive, athletic voice.

Uppercase forms emphasize bold, compact silhouettes, while the lowercase keeps a similarly squared, aerodynamic profile. The italic angle is prominent and consistent across letters and numerals, helping long lines feel like they’re moving forward. Spacing appears tuned for display readability, with dense color and tight inner shapes that favor impact over delicacy.
